Mark K. Hilton
In-game article clicks load inline without leaving the challenge.
Mark Kelly Hilton was a Republican member of the North Carolina General Assembly representing the state's ninety-sixth House district, including constituents in Catawba county. A police officer from Conover, North Carolina, Hilton served six terms in the state House.
A Catawba County native he began work with the NC Alcohol Beverage Commission as a Permit Compliance Officer in August 2013.
